Mersey Care Trust cares for seven Covid-19 patients in hospital
Mersey Care Trust was caring for seven coronavirus patients in hospital as of Tuesday, figures show.
NHS England data shows the number of people being treated in hospital for Covid-19 by 8am on October 19 was up from three on the same day the previous week.

Hide AdThere were no beds occupied by Covid-19 patients four weeks ago in Mersey Care NHS Foundation Trust.
Across England there were 6,099 people in hospital with Covid as of October 19, with 733 of them in mechanical ventilation beds.
The number of Covid-19 patients hospitalised nationally has increased by 10% in the last four weeks, while the number on mechanical ventilators has decreased by 5%.
The figures also show that five new Covid patients were admitted to hospital in Mersey Care NHS Foundation Trust in the week to October 17. This was up from one in the previous seven days.
